Output 94e580543b4e3528381fafefe73ffdf9a04e283c0e9e96d74c337d867b7fd931:2

value
54398904
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5466ff2c60bc47c004618014187ef1894a97d534 OP_EQUAL
address
39PJ4zsaYMXzcBHjXtttc8x634TKSdUhZX
transaction
94e580543b4e3528381fafefe73ffdf9a04e283c0e9e96d74c337d867b7fd931
confirmations
304592
spent
true